The video discusses global economic uncertainty, focusing on the US-China trade deal's impact on growth expectations. It highlights Caterpillar's role as a market bellwether and the challenges it faces, including competition from China. The discussion also covers China's industrial strategy and its implications for American manufacturers. Additionally, the video examines the disconnect between business and consumer sentiment, exploring how industrial companies are responding to these economic conditions.
